The paper presents on-ground static load test preparation and execution for UAV pre-flight structural strength verification. The test object is RPAS - remotely piloted aerial target named Hornet, which is used in Polish Air Force. Due to a proposal for introducing some structural modifications in a new Hornet version, the ground tests were performed before flight test campaign, to ensure the strength operational safety of modified structure. The special modular test rig was designed as well as measurement system for local strain and element displacement data acquisition. Achieved data as well as post-test remarks are presented.
